Output 34513fe16d5d38b37bfb30af55970f5c624e05df00009e3aa5ba111f4424090d:58

value
530789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aee1436f9d9271b274ef0c9b09c93b7ef31000fb OP_EQUAL
address
3HdhMVuXNjj3wn4sB4UFRwnuCwT6fEm1EZ
transaction
34513fe16d5d38b37bfb30af55970f5c624e05df00009e3aa5ba111f4424090d
spent
true